Vents Enave 270 VE A21 R

Heat recovery air handling units in sound- and heat-insulated casings made of expanded polypropylene
  • Power of electrical preheater: 1400 W
  • Maximum airflow: 304 m3/h
  • Sound pressure level LpA at 3 m: 37 dB(A)
  • Heat exchanger type: Counter flow
  • Extract filter: G4 / Coarse > 60%
  • Supply filter: G4 / Coarse > 60% (option F7 / ePM1 60%)
  • Sound insulation
  • Motor type: EC
  • Bypass: Auto
  • Reheater: Optional
  • Preheater: Built-in
  • BMS protocol: ModBus
  • Control: Smartphone
  • Casing material: EPP
  • Humidity sensor: Optional
  • CO2 sensor: Optional
  • VOC sensor: Optional
  • PM2.5 sensor: Optional
Unit of measurement Enave 270 VE A21 R
Connected air duct size mm 125
Phases - 1
Minimum supply voltage V 230
Maximum supply voltage V 230
Power supply frequency Hz 50/60
Rated power W 176
Power of electrical preheater W 1400
Unit current A 7.55
Maximum airflow m3/h 304
Sound pressure level LpA at 3 m dB(A) 37
Heat recovery efficiency, max % 91
Heat exchanger type - Counter flow
Heat exchanger material - Polystyrene
Weight kg 22
Extract filter - G4 / Coarse > 60%
Supply filter - G4 / Coarse > 60% (option F7 / ePM1 60%)
Transported air temperature (max) °С 40
Transported air temperature (min) °С -25
Ambient air temperature min °С 1
Ambient air temperature max °С 40
Ambient air humidity max % 60
Ingress protection rating - IP22
Ingress protection rating of the drive - IP44
